Franklin Lubitsch

I'm using The Old Reader. Since we were given several months warning, I'm actually transferring my feeds manually, one by one, to bypass the bottleneck caused by the automated transfer option that's been offered. It's slow, but effective.

And The Old Reader interface is quite simple to use and very readable.
